Dragonborns are known to speak Draconic, an ancient language that is also spoken by dragons and other dragon-related races, including kobolds. The ability to speak Draconic is a significant aspect of Dragonborn culture and identity, with many taking great pride in their connection to the language of ancient wyrms.
